Why You Need an AI Writing Partner

Academic writing is rigid, formal, and often exhausting. AI tools act as a "sparring partner" for your ideas. They can help you transition from a rough set of notes to a structured argument in minutes.

However, the key is strictly separating generation from refinement. If you rely on AI to generate your core insights, you risk hallucination. If you use it to polish your syntax, you gain clarity.

Gemini: The Brainstorming Engine

Gemini (formerly Bard) is exceptional for the early stages of writing. It understands complex prompts and can help structure your thoughts before you write a single sentence.

Best Use Cases:

  • Outlining: "Create a 5-level outline for a chapter on [Topic]."
  • Simplifying: "Explain this complex concept to a first-year undergraduate."
  • Counter-arguments: "What are three potential critiques of this hypothesis?"

SciSpace & Wordtune: The Polishing Pros

While Gemini is great for big ideas, SciSpace and Wordtune are the masters of sentence-level execution. They are specifically designed to handle the nuance of academic language.

SciSpace Copilot:

  • Highlight a confusing paragraph in a PDF and ask it to explain it.
  • Ask it to rephrase your rough notes into "academic tone."

Wordtune:

  • The "Formal" Button: instantly converts casual language into thesis-appropriate prose.
  • Spicing it up: It offers 10 different ways to say the same sentence, helping you avoid repetition.

The Ethics of AI Writing (Don't Get Expelled)

Using best AI writing assistants for thesis and research papers comes with responsibility. The Golden Rule: Never copy-paste AI text directly into your final submission without editing. Universities are increasingly using AI detection software. Your goal is AI-Assisted Writing, not AI-Generated Writing.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Is Gemini good for writing a PhD thesis?

Gemini is excellent for brainstorming, outlining, and simplifying complex jargon. However, it should never be used to write the core text of your thesis due to the risk of hallucinations and lack of personal voice.

How does SciSpace help with academic writing?

SciSpace helps by explaining complex papers you are reading and by rephrasing your own drafts to sound more academic. It acts like a specialized tutor for scientific language.

Can Wordtune rewrite formal academic sentences?

Yes, Wordtune is one of the best tools for this. Its "Formal" mode is specifically designed to elevate casual drafting into professional, submission-ready academic English.

How to avoid plagiarism when using AI writing tools?

Never copy-paste large blocks of text. Use AI to generate outlines or alternative phrasings, then write the final sentences yourself. Always verify every citation the AI suggests.

Can AI help with structure and flow in a dissertation?

Absolutely. You can paste a rough draft into Gemini or ChatGPT and ask it to "analyze the logical flow" or "suggest better transition sentences between paragraphs."
